Multi-omics approach identifies germline regulatory variants associated with hematopoietic malignancies in retriever dog breeds.
PLoS genetics - 1 May 2021
Evans Jacquelyn M, Parker Heidi G, Rutteman Gerard R, Plassais Jocelyn, Grinwis Guy C M, Harris Alexander C, Lana Susan E, Ostrander Elaine A
Abstract excerpt
Histiocytic sarcoma is an aggressive hematopoietic malignancy of mature tissue histiocytes with a poorly understood etiology in humans. A histologically and clinically similar counterpart affects flat-coated retrievers (FCRs) at unusually high frequency, with 20% developing the lethal disease.
